## Changelog — FormulaCage 2.0 (for plugin authors)

The setting `SANDBOX_MODE` has been renamed to `FC_FORMULA_ISOLATION_LEVEL` to better describe how user-supplied formulas are executed inside the evaluation sandbox. Accepted values are `strict`, `balanced`, and `legacy`; the old boolean form is no longer parsed, and plugins relying on it must update their env files. Isolation workers also verify their host handshake using a shared secret defined on the next line.

sealed setting: LEDGER_TOKEN13=92f7cb5408297

### Step 4: Load test the checkout flow

Before approving the Bramblecart migration, run the synthetic load suite against staging. Target 500 concurrent carts for ten minutes and confirm p95 latency stays under 800ms through the payment handoff. Abort if error rates exceed 1%. The load generator reads its settings from one place; the values it should use are below.

settings of yawif-yafop:
[druys]
port = 9000
region = south-3
host = druys.zemvarsoft.internal
team = frador
timeout_ms = 3000
retries = 4

### Runbook: Retrying Failed Exports (Corvid Ledger)

If an export to the Tassel archive fails, don't just mash retry — check the audit queue first. Failed jobs keep their signed payload for 24 hours, so a retry reuses the original attestation rather than minting a new one. That matters for your review: no duplicate signatures should appear. Run the requeue script with the job's original batch name, wait for the verifier to go green, then log the outcome. Every retry emits a trace token, shown below.

session token of kahog-bahif = htk9_f63daec35

Subject: Key rotation — RestockRoute API

Plugin authors: we're rotating credentials for the RestockRoute planner API this Friday. Old keys stop working at cutover; there is no grace period. Update your plugin configs before then and re-run your integration checks against the sandbox. For sandbox testing only, use the temporary internal key below.

app token of fajop-fahif = qvz4-AnML